Real Estate Market
The real estate market in the historic district features a median home value of approximately $300,000. Properties sell at a median price per square foot of around $76.1, and homes typically spend an average of 47 days on the market. This indicates a stable market with consistent demand for its unique urban and historic properties.

Transportation & Connectivity
The neighborhood is exceptionally walkable and bike-friendly, with most daily needs met within a few blocks. Public transportation via the Mountain Line Transit Authority provides extensive bus service throughout the city and to the university campuses. Major routes like I-68 and US-119 offer convenient regional connectivity for residents.
